1

devstack スクリプトを使用して OpenStack を 2 ノード構成 (コントローラー/ネットワーク ノードと別の計算ノード) にインストールしました。すべてが適切に開始されたようです。ノードでサービスが実行されていることがわかります (画面セッションに接続している場合)。ただし、ダッシュボードを介してインスタンスを起動しようとすると、ログに次のように失敗します。

ERROR oslo.messaging._drivers.common [req-892e7b17-49dc-4ce5-a193-ceaf547c97eb admin demo]
Traceback (most recent call last):
File "/usr/lib/python2.7/site-packages/oslo/messaging/rpc/dispatcher.py", line 137, in _dispatch_and_reply incoming.message))
File "/usr/lib/python2.7/site-packages/oslo/messaging/rpc/dispatcher.py", line 180, in _dispatch
    return self._do_dispatch(endpoint, method, ctxt, args)
File "/usr/lib/python2.7/site-packages/oslo/messaging/rpc/dispatcher.py", line 126, in _do_dispatch
    result = getattr(endpoint, method)(ctxt, **new_args)
File "/usr/lib/python2.7/site-packages/oslo/messaging/rpc/server.py", line 139, in inner
    return func(*args, **kwargs)
File "/opt/stack/nova/nova/scheduler/manager.py", line 175, in select_destinations
    filter_properties)
File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 147, in select_destinations
    filter_properties)
File "/opt/stack/nova/nova/scheduler/filter_scheduler.py", line 276, in _schedule
    filter_properties, index=num)
File "/opt/stack/nova/nova/scheduler/host_manager.py", line 359, in get_filtered_hosts
    filter_classes = self._choose_host_filters(filter_class_names)
File "/opt/stack/nova/nova/scheduler/host_manager.py", line 309, in _choose_host_filters
    raise exception.SchedulerHostFilterNotFound(filter_name=msg)
SchedulerHostFilterNotFound: Scheduler Host Filter  could not be found.

誰かが以前にこの問題に直面した場合、その修正方法を説明していただけますか?

4

0 に答える 0